Navigating the Perils of Poultry Passage
The primary challenge in any game revolving around a chicken crossing a roadway is, unsurprisingly, avoiding the vehicular traffic. Cars, trucks, and other vehicles relentlessly travel across the screen, creating a dynamic and unpredictable obstacle course. The speed and frequency of these vehicles often increase as the player progresses, raising the difficulty and demanding quicker reactions. Successful navigation isn’t merely about avoiding collisions, though. Players must also learn to anticipate the patterns of the traffic, identifying safe windows of opportunity to make their move. A split-second of hesitation can mean the difference between a successful crossing and a feathery demise. Different game variations introduce increasingly complex traffic scenarios, such as varying vehicle speeds, multiple lanes of traffic, and even the addition of unexpected obstacles like moving trains or construction barriers.
Beyond simply surviving the journey, a significant aspect of the gameplay involves maximizing your score through the collection of grains. Scattered along the road are golden grains that, when collected, add points to the player's total. These grains aren't just a bonus; they are a crucial component of strategic gameplay. Players are often faced with the decision of whether to risk a slightly more dangerous path to collect additional grains, or to prioritize safety and secure a less lucrative but guaranteed crossing. This risk-reward dynamic adds another layer of depth to the seemingly simple game. Furthermore, some games may feature power-ups or special grains that provide temporary advantages, such as increased speed, invincibility, or a magnet that attracts nearby grains.
Understanding Traffic Flow and Patterns
Becoming proficient at these games largely relies on understanding how the traffic behaves. While some games feature randomly generated traffic patterns, many employ algorithms that create predictable, yet challenging, flows. Observing these patterns is key to identifying safe crossing opportunities. For instance, a player might notice that vehicles tend to cluster together, leaving a larger gap in between groups. Or, they might observe that certain lanes are consistently less congested than others. Utilizing this knowledge allows players to proactively plan their movements, rather than reacting passively to unfolding events. Paying attention to the speed and distance of approaching vehicles is equally important. Estimating whether you have enough time to cross before a vehicle reaches your position requires quick thinking and accurate judgment.
Effective players also learn to exploit the timing of traffic lights, if present in the game. A well-timed crossing during a red light can be significantly safer and more efficient than attempting to weave through moving vehicles. However, relying solely on traffic lights can be risky, as they may not always be present or may have unpredictable cycles. The most successful players are those who can adapt to changing circumstances and combine their understanding of traffic patterns with quick reflexes and strategic decision-making. They utilize every edge they can find for that perfect fowl journey.

Evolution of the Chicken Crossing Genre
While the core concept remains consistent, the chicken road genre has seen significant evolution over time. Early iterations were often simple 2D games with limited graphics and gameplay features. However, with advancements in technology, developers have been able to create increasingly sophisticated and immersive experiences. Modern games often feature 3D graphics, realistic physics, and a wider range of gameplay mechanics. Some games incorporate power-ups, special abilities, and even customizable chickens, adding depth and replayability to the experience. Others introduce new obstacles and challenges, such as moving platforms, environmental hazards, and even other animals attempting to cross the road.
The emergence of mobile gaming has been a major catalyst for the genre's growth. The compact and portable nature of smartphones and tablets makes these games ideal for on-the-go entertainment. The touch-screen interface also provides a natural and intuitive way to control the chicken's movements. Furthermore, many mobile games incorporate social features, such as leaderboards and achievements, encouraging players to compete with their friends and share their scores. The freemium business model, where the game is free to download but offers in-app purchases for cosmetic items or power-ups, has also become increasingly popular in this genre.
